Internal carotid artery epistaxis.

M S Kleid, H S Millar.   

Abstract

Epistaxis from the internal carotid artery (ICA) or bleeding from the ICA at the skull base is a rare, frightening, and difficult management problem. We present five cases, with a variety of causes--in all of which the patients survived massive hemorrhage--and suggest a protocol for management of the condition.
